2025 - 2026 LEGISLATURE LRB-0329/1 EVM:cdc 2025 ASSEMBLY BILL 41 February 17, 2025 - Introduced by Representatives SORTWELL, ARMSTRONG, BEHNKE, DITTRICH, KREIBICH, GOEBEN, MIRESSE, STROUD and WICHGERS, cosponsored by Senator JACQUE. Referred to Committee on Local Government. ***AUTHORS SUBJECT TO CHANGE*** AN ACT to create 66.04075 of the statutes; relating to: local regulation of vegetable gardens. Analysis by the Legislative Reference Bureau This bill prohibits a political subdivision from requiring a permit for or prohibiting the cultivation of a vegetable or flower garden on residential property not owned by the political subdivision. The people of the state of Wisconsin, represented in senate and assembly, do enact as follows: SECTION 1. 66.04075 of the statutes is created to read: 66.04075 Vegetable and flower gardens. (1) In this section: (a) XPolitical subdivisionY means a city, village, town, or county. (b) XVegetable gardenY means a plot of ground or elevated soil bed that is located on a residential property and in which any of the following are grown: 1. (2) A political subdivision may not require a permit for or prohibit the cultivation of a vegetable garden on property not owned by the political subdivision. (3) This section does not affect the power of a municipality to do any of the following if the regulation does not specifically regulate vegetable gardens: (a) Enact a zoning ordinance. (b) Regulate the use of water or fertilizer. (c) Control noxious weeds, as defined under s. 66.0407 (1) (b), or invasive species. (END) 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11
